«  The beast from the depths »

Published on 11/16/12 at 13:00
Well, there is a built-in effects pedal with 2 switchable:
Overdrive: an active-passive switch, a switch for 2 different types od, and three knobs-volume-gain tone.
Fuzz: 3-fuzz knobs-volume texture and 3-band EQ ... not bad for a fuzz eh?
I did make this pedal according to my wishes. I was looking for a pedal switcher overdrive to fuzz and effects "exploitable". I chatted a moment with Jerome boss, and I sent him a CD of my group. He therefore made the beast with a dip in the midrange on the OD and 3-band EQ on the fuzz.
For the artwork, I sent him 2-3 ideas he was inspired to do a final render me beyond my expectations.
Ben here, I got exactly what I wanted and more.

UTILIZATION

I received this beautiful machine with a sheet A5 with the functions of knobs. After that, well it's the bassist curious fiddling with knobs. No need to book.
The tampering itself is nice when the post-unpacking. The knobs are perfectly fine and the beast hides some interesting surprises. Obviously it takes more neurons than knobs and switches to get out but I got what I wanted: a pedal exploitable.

SOUND QUALITY

So it is effective badly. The overdrive is warm with a small roar dirty pleasure. The bass is there. The result is very doom-stoner, exactly what I was looking for the small hollow in the mids at noon. It's beautiful.
The fuzz is harder to adjust (well. .. there are 6 knobs) but it has a big advantage: its equalization. And the latter is surprising. I tend to push the tone of those I had swelled as the bass signal. Here it is the opposite, pushing the bass, the points won in relief. Pushing the treble, it flattens the signal. This is a real fuzz bass (the bass big muff is very pale beside). I can get the sounds Truckfighters with this effect. Do drop in and, AC CHIE the keg ASS!
After I do not recommend this pedal to fans of his clear and precise. I do stoner with a lot of fish, therefore I am in 7th heaven of hell rock'n roll.

OVERALL OPINION

I've had two weeks. What I like? Is this shit (yes, a friend of poetry).
I had the opportunity to create the effect I wanted, and the result is well worth it. I sound thick enough and powerful bass there just beyond the grave. The artwork with the kraken is really suitable with this beast from the depths.
What I like above all is to have a sound that is unlike anything that I've heard. I play with a Thunderwild of wild custom instrument which is also a completely atypical to the resonance and sound. And the funny thing is that the two get along very well. I also have a custom made cabinet. Quality and unique sound that is very far above the rest ... and financial operation is also very interesting.
